Luxury’s Q3 and Vogue World Takes Hollywood

Lauren’s guest this week is king of the luxury analysts, Bernstein’s Luca Solca, to discuss how LVMH, Kering, Zegna, Brunello Cucinelli, and Prada Group fared during Q3 earnings season. They touch on everything from Chinese and American consumer behavior and the R word (recession), to whether or not Jonathan Anderson’s first Dior women’s show was good enough. (Luca also reviews Chanel.) Up top, Lauren shares reader and industry feedback on Vogue World.
